Anthony W. Scott sworn in as Cuyahoga County director of housing and community development

Cuyahoga County Council unanimously confirmed Anthony W. Scott as director of the county's Department of Housing and Community Development on Aug. 5, and the executive administered the oath during the regular meeting.
County Executive Chris Ronain introduced Scott's swearing-in, thanked council for the unanimous confirmation and noted Scott's prior public-service experience, including his military service. Council President Blaine Griffin and other members joined the meeting for the ceremony. Scott briefly addressed the chamber and thanked his family, county leadership and former colleagues; he said he would begin work immediately to advance housing opportunities and affordable housing initiatives.
Scott was confirmed by a recorded resolution (Resolution 20250235) and sworn into office at the meeting. Council and executive remarks during the ceremony highlighted the county's housing portfolio and the planned work ahead.
